About Acta Horticulturae


Acta Horticulturae is a book series covering the technologies/fields/categories related to Horticulture (Q4). It is published by International Society for Horticultural Science. The overall rank of Acta Horticulturae is 21970. According to SCImago Journal Rank (SJR), this book series is ranked 0.149. SCImago Journal Rank is an indicator, which measures the scientific influence of journals. It considers the number of citations received by a journal and the importance of the journals from where these citations come. SJR acts as an alternative to the Journal Impact Factor (or an average number of citations received in last 2 years). This book series has an h-index of 68. The best quartile for this book series is Q4.

The ISSN of Acta Horticulturae book series is 05677572. An International Standard Serial Number (ISSN) is a unique code of 8 digits. It is used for the recognition of journals, newspapers, periodicals, and magazines in all kind of forms, be it print-media or electronic. Acta Horticulturae is cited by a total of 1432 articles during the last 3 years (Preceding 2022).

Acta Horticulturae h-index


  Table Setting

Acta Horticulturae has an h-index of 68. It means 68 articles of this book series have more than 68 number of citations. The h-index is a way of measuring the productivity and citation impact of the publications. The h-index is defined as the maximum value of h such that the given journal/author has published h papers that have each been cited at least h number of times.

Abbreviation


The IS0 4 standard abbreviation of Acta Horticulturae is Acta Hortic.. This abbreviation ('Acta Hortic.') is well recommended and approved for the purpose of indexing, abstraction, referencing and citing goals. It meets all the essential criteria of ISO 4 standard.

ISO 4 (International Organization for Standardization 4) is an international standard that defines a uniform and consistent system for abbreviating serial publication titles and journals.

Acceptance Rate


The acceptance rate/percentage of any academic journal/conference depends upon many parameters. Some of the critical parameters are listed below.

  • The demand or interest of researchers/scientists in publishing in a specific Journal/Conference.
  • Peer review complexity and timeline.
  • The mix of unsolicited and invited submissions.
  • The time it takes from manuscript submission to final publication.
  • And Many More.

It is essential to understand that the acceptance rate/rejection rate of papers varies among journals. Some Journals considers all the manuscripts submissions as a basis of acceptance rate computation. On the other hand, few consider the only manuscripts sent for peer review or few even not bother about the accurate maintenance of total submissions. Hence, it can provide a rough estimation only.

The best way to find out the acceptance rate is to reach out to the associated editor or to check the official website of the Journal/Conference.
